Dutch broadcasting organisation

The Nederlandse Omroep Stichting is one of the broadcasting organisations making up the Dutch public broadcasting system. It has a special statutory obligation to make news and sports programmes for the three Dutch public television channels and the Dutch public radio services. It is funded by the Dutch government.

Potential Exoplanet S1 Discovered Near Alpha Centauri A

Astronomers have potentially discovered a new exoplanet, S1, a gas giant orbiting Alpha Centauri A, using direct imaging with the James Webb telescope, a challenging technique due to the star system's complexity and requiring confirmation.

Century-Old Photos Found in Dutch Well

In Loppersum, Netherlands, archaeologists discovered 40 century-old glass plate negatives from the archive of photographer Willem Frederik Pastoor (1884-1972) in a filled-in well; the photos, depicting local life, were digitized, providing a unique historical record.

€130,000 Crowdfunding Campaign to Move Giant Miniature Churches in Delft

Ninety-year-old Chris van der Sman is crowdfunding €130,000 to move his two five-meter-tall miniature church replicas from his Nootdorp backyard to Delft, using a crane due to their size and delicacy.
